Legal Overview

Despite a relatively low number of complaints—totaling just two—it's critical to delve deeper into the context of these cases. Both complaints against Shivalik Developers and Promoters were dismissed, indicating that the builder maintained its position effectively in the legal arena.

Case Summaries

  1. Case 1: The first complaint revolved around the claim that the builder's project was unregistered, allegedly violating the Real Estate (Regulation and Development) Act, 2016. The court ruled that the complaint was not maintainable due to the project's lack of registration, advising that a new complaint could be filed after proper registration.
  2. Case 2: Similarly, the second case also involved claims of violation of the Act, where the complainant sought compensation and a refund. Once again, the complaint was dismissed due to the project’s non-registration under RERA, with an indication that a renewed complaint could be pursued post-registration.

Analysis of Cases

Common Factors in Lost Cases

The common thread in the two cases that were dismissed against Shivalik Developers and Promoters was the lack of project registration with RERA, Punjab. This highlights a notable issue regarding compliance with essential legal requirements for builders in the region. The cases reflect a lack of maintainability rather than any wrongdoing or unethical practices by the builder, suggesting that procedural adherence is a significant factor in any further legal allegations.
